Plot the data and look at it. The data points don't appear to be anywhere near the polygons.
% the data
load trialdataofcoordinates.mat
solux = [5.95,6.40,6.2,6.3,6.42,6.81,7.26,7.76,6.5,8.1,8.17,8.6,9.06,9.5,8.1];
soluy = [37.5,37.3,36.8,36.3,35.8,35.5,35.3,35.3,35.1,35.02,34.5,35.07,34.7,34.7,34.02];
% plot the points
scatter(solux,soluy); hold on
% plot the pgons and calculate intersection
isinpgon = false(numel(mycoordinates),numel(solux));
for k = 1:numel(mycoordinates)
plot(mycoordinates{k}(:,1),mycoordinates{k}(:,2),'k') % assuming these are [x y]
isinpgon(k,:) = inpolygon(solux,soluy, ...
mycoordinates{k}(:,1),mycoordinates{k}(:,2));
end
% clearly, none of the points are in any of the pgons
nnz(isinpgon)
ans = 0
